If the lithology and fossil content of two bodies of rock on opposite sides of a canyon are identical, then these remaining outc
Finger [1]

Answer: B. Original Continuity

Explanation:

Original continuity is the concept that sediments are deposited horizontally at the original point of formation. This lateral deposit continues, layer by layer unless the sediments are interrupted by a barrier.

The two rocks on the opposite sides of the canyon were likely one body of rock due to their similar lithology and fossil content. It is likely that the canyon formed due to erosion over time, thereby creating a barrier between the rocks.

What do you m?<br>ean by u shape valley​
Korolek [52]

Answer:

Definition: U-shaped valleys form through glacial erosion. Glaciation develops in established v-shaped river valleys where the ice erodes the surrounding rocks to create a “U” shaped valley with a flat bottom and steep sides. Glacier movement is driven by gravity
